Why does your dog need routine grooming?

Regular grooming of your pet doesn’t just keeps your dog’s fur looking great, but it also helps maintain your dog’s fur and physical health and comfort. When your pet gets groomed, it prevents painful tangling and knots in their fur, prevents the spread of bacteria and hot-spots (dermatitis), and keeps thepet away from pests like fleas. During your pet’s grooming session, your Silverhill pet groomer will look out for lumps and sores that could be a health issue.


How often should my dog get groomed?

Grooming needs for your pet will differ depending on the breed, coat and your dog’s habits. Some pets only require sporadic bath, brush and nail trim whereas other dog breeds may need more frequent grooming sessions. Commonly, most pet parents organise regular grooming about once a month. For young puppies and dogs who have never been groomed before, more frequent burshing at home should be done to get them used to being handled and to prevent grooming problems as they grow up. What’s the difference between a pet bathing and grooming service?

Pet bathing services incorporate: 1-3 sets of shampoo, 1 round of conditioner, hand-dry as permitted by pet, brush and/or combing.

Dog grooming consist of: Everything included above in bathing plus a full cut/style based on breed standards and/or your specific requests, nails cut, and ears cleaned.

Why is my pet dog scratching after grooming?

It is extremely typical for pets to scratch after grooming – perhaps comparable to people being scratchy after shaving. Attempt to divert your canine from scratching if you can, as the more they scratch, the more they will itch etc. Most significantly, do not worry as it is quite typical. Especially young pets who might not be yet conditioned to clipping will scratch, as will apricot or white coloured dogs, more so than darker coloured dog breeds. Clipper rash is fairly common, especially in the groin area. If you are concerned, talk to your groomer, they will recommend you on additional action.

What is fluff drying a pet dog?

Fluff drying involves utilizing a blow dryer to straighten and volumize your pet’s hair. Your pet groomer in Silverhill AL does this to make it simpler to cut the hair straight. However, the side advantage is that the strategy offers your canine that cute, fluffy appearance.



What’s hand stripping for pets?

Hand stripping is a pet dog grooming process that includes getting rid of dead hairs from the coat by hand instead of clipping to keep the coat tidy and healthy. Normally completed twice a year in spring and autumn, it speeds up the natural process of growth and shedding.

What pet dogs require the most grooming?

The pet types that require the most grooming include the Afghan Hound, Bichon Frise, Kerry Blue Terrier, Pekingese, Poodle, Portuguese Water Dog, Puli, Belgian Sheepdog, Affenpinscher, Bearded Collie, Cocker Spaniel, Irish Terrier, Komondor, Lhasa Apso and Lowchen.
